Choosing Long Distance Movers in NYC: What You Need To Know
Moving to a different city can be an exciting experience, but it also involves significant planning. When deciding on long distance movers in New York City, you need to thoroughly research and choose a company that is trustworthy.
Here are some factors to take into account when making a relocation moving company in NYC:
* **Reputation:** Look for movers with positive reviews and references. Check online platforms like Yelp, Google My Business, and the Better Business Bureau.
* **Experience:** Choose a company with considerable experience in long distance moves.
* **Insurance:** Ensure the moving company has adequate insurance to insure your belongings against damage or loss during transit.
* **Licensing and Registration:** Verify that the mover is properly licensed and registered in New York State.
Once you've narrowed down a few potential movers, get written quotes from each one. Compare the quotes carefully, considering factors such as:
* **Cost:**
* Services Offered: Inventory and packing services, unpacking services, storage options.
Don't be afraid to request questions about the moving process and clarify any details that are unclear. A reputable mover will be transparent about their services and pricing.
Shift Your Life Long Distance: The Ultimate Checklist
Planning a long distance move can feel overwhelming. But with careful planning and organization, you can make the process smooth and stress-free. Here's your ultimate checklist to ensure a successful transition:
- Start Planning Early: Don't wait until the last minute. Give yourself plenty of time to explore your new location, budget for moving expenses, and organize necessary logistics.
- Declutter Your Belongings: Moving is a great opportunity to dispose of items you no longer need. Donate, sell, or eliminate unnecessary possessions to lighten your load and save on moving costs.
- Obtain Reliable Movers: Get estimates from multiple moving companies and carefully compare their services, insurance coverage, and ratings. Choose a reputable company that aligns with your needs and budget.
- Pack Strategically: Pack essential items separately for easy access. Mark boxes clearly to make unpacking streamlined. Consider using color-coded labels to designate rooms or categories of belongings.
- Alert Relevant Parties: Update your address with the post office, banks, credit card companies, and other relevant institutions. Also, let know close friends and family about your new contact information.
- Explore Your New Surroundings: Once you arrive at your destination, take some time to become acquainted yourself with the neighborhood. Locate grocery stores, restaurants, parks, and other amenities that are important to you.
